#740609 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#740609 is composed of 45.5% red, 2.4%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.8% magenta, 92.2%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 358.4 degrees, a saturation of 90.2% and a lightness of 23.9%. #740609 color hex could be obtained by blending #e80c12 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

#740609 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#740609 has RGB values of R:116, G:6,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.95, Y:0.92,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7603721.
